How Arizona household employer rules differ

Arizona exempts wages paid for domestic service in a private home from state income tax withholding. Household employers don't withhold AZ state income tax from their nanny's paycheck, though the nanny remains responsible for any income tax they owe at year-end. Employer-side SUI (state unemployment) is still required.

State unemployment insurance (SUI). Arizona requires household employers to register and pay state unemployment tax once wages cross its applicable threshold. New York and DC use $500 per quarter; many states use $1,000. New-employer rate range in Arizona: 0.08% - 20.3%. Missing the registration is one of the most common audit findings — the simulator flags it when your quarterly wages cross the applicable threshold.

No state income tax withholding. Arizona does tax individual income, but it exempts wages for domestic service in a private home from withholding, so there's nothing to deduct from your nanny's paycheck on the state side. Your nanny still reports those wages on their own Arizona return. You owe the federal baseline (FICA, FUTA, Schedule H) and any SUI obligation.

Minimum wage. The minimum wage in Arizona is $15.15/hour. If you paid below this rate, the simulator surfaces it as a Department of Labor exposure — separate from tax findings, and often more expensive (back wages plus liquidated damages).
